Authorship and Creation
Maniac Cop's producer is recorded as Larry Cohen[27]. Its director is recorded as William Lustig[4]. Its screenwriter is recorded as Larry Cohen[5]. Cast members include Tom Atkins[13], Robert Z'Dar[14], William Smith[15], Bruce Campbell[16], Laurene Landon[17], and Richard Roundtree[18].
